Market Research and Analysis

The first step in creating a marketing plan for medical devices is conducting thorough market research and analysis. This involves identifying the target market, understanding customer needs and preferences, analyzing competitors, and evaluating market trends. By gathering this information, medical device companies can develop product positioning strategies and identify unique selling propositions that will set their products apart from the competition.

It is also important to conduct research on regulatory requirements and reimbursement policies to ensure that the marketing efforts comply with industry regulations. Understanding the regulatory landscape will help companies avoid potential legal pitfalls and develop marketing strategies that are both effective and compliant.

Target Audience Identification

Once the market research is complete, the next step is to identify the target audience. Medical devices can have a wide range of users, including healthcare professionals, patients, and caregivers. It is important to tailor the marketing message to each audience segment and understand their specific needs and preferences.

For healthcare professionals, marketing efforts should focus on highlighting the clinical benefits of the medical device, providing scientific evidence to support its use, and offering training and support resources. Patients and caregivers, on the other hand, may be more interested in the device’s ease of use, its impact on their quality of life, and any cost-saving benefits.

Selecting the Right Marketing Channels

Once the value proposition is developed, the next step is to identify the most effective marketing channels to reach the target audience. Medical device companies can choose from a variety of marketing channels, including digital marketing, print advertising, trade shows, conferences, and direct sales.

Digital marketing has become increasingly popular in the healthcare industry, as it offers a cost-effective way to reach a large audience. Companies can use social media, email marketing, search engine optimization, and online advertising to promote their products to healthcare professionals and patients. Print advertising, on the other hand, can be used to target specific healthcare publications and trade journals to reach a niche audience.

Trade shows and conferences are also effective marketing channels for medical devices, as they allow companies to showcase their products, engage with customers, and network with key industry influencers. Direct sales, meanwhile, can be used to build relationships with healthcare professionals, provide product demonstrations, and offer training and support services.
